Roger Fisher: Anecdote of Presidential Negotiating – Video

Roger Fisher recounts how a former student who became the president of Ecuador asked Fisher for advice on how to relate with the Peruvian president, as the two countries have a history of warfare. Fisher said to his former student to ask the Peruvian president for advice on how he thinks they could solve their problems together.

Roger Fisher

Roger Fisher was the Samuel Williston Professor of Law, Emeritus, Harvard Law School and founder of the Harvard Negotiation Project.  A pioneer in the field of international law and negotiation, and the co-founder of the Harvard Negotiation Project, Fisher died on August 25, 2012.  Fisher helped to establish negotiation and conflict resolution… MORE >
